Choosing the Right Excavator for the Job

One of the most important factors in excavation efficiency is equipment selection. Using the wrong machine size or type can significantly reduce productivity.

Excavators should be chosen based on:

1. Project Scale

  • Small residential jobs require compact excavators
  • Large industrial sites require heavy-duty machines
  • Pipeline and oilfield work often require specialized long-reach excavators

2. Soil and Terrain Conditions

West Texas terrain can vary from soft soil to rocky ground. Equipment must match site conditions to avoid unnecessary strain and fuel consumption.

3. Workload Requirements

Machine capacity should align with:

  • Digging depth
  • Load volume
  • Cycle time requirements

Equipment Maintenance and Downtime Prevention

Preventing breakdowns is more cost-effective than repairing equipment after failure.

Key maintenance practices include:

  • Daily inspections
  • Hydraulic system checks
  • Track and undercarriage monitoring
  • Proper lubrication
  • Filter replacements

Even small maintenance improvements can significantly reduce downtime and increase productivity.

Fuel Efficiency and Cost Control

Fuel consumption is one of the largest operating costs in excavation projects.

Efficiency can be improved through:

  • Proper machine sizing
  • Reduced idle time
  • Smooth operation techniques
  • Regular maintenance

Over time, fuel savings contribute significantly to overall project profitability.

Site Planning and Excavation Efficiency

Proper site planning ensures excavation work proceeds without unnecessary delays or rework.

Effective planning includes:

  • Mapping excavation zones
  • Identifying underground utilities
  • Planning material haul routes
  • Coordinating equipment movement

Well-planned sites reduce machine idle time and improve workflow continuity.

Common Excavation Efficiency Mistakes

Contractors often lose productivity due to avoidable mistakes such as:

  • Using oversized or undersized equipment
  • Poor operator coordination
  • Lack of maintenance scheduling
  • Inefficient site layout
  • Delayed equipment rentals

Avoiding these issues can significantly improve project outcomes.

Future of Excavation Efficiency in West Texas

The excavation industry is evolving rapidly with new technologies including:

  • GPS-guided excavation systems
  • Automated machine controls
  • Fuel-efficient hybrid equipment
  • Remote monitoring systems

These innovations will continue to improve productivity while reducing operational costs in demanding environments like West Texas.
